sql >> Database >  >> RDS >> PostgreSQL

Tabel en kolom ophalen die een reeks bezitten

U kunt de volgende zoekopdracht gebruiken:

select s.relname as seq, n.nspname as sch, t.relname as tab, a.attname as col
from pg_class s
  join pg_depend d on d.objid=s.oid and d.classid='pg_class'::regclass and d.refclassid='pg_class'::regclass
  join pg_class t on t.oid=d.refobjid
  join pg_namespace n on n.oid=t.relnamespace
  join pg_attribute a on a.attrelid=t.oid and a.attnum=d.refobjsubid
where s.relkind='S' and d.deptype='a'

Het retourneert alle sequenties met informatie over de eigenaar. Filter ze gewoon in de WHERE-clausule en dat is alles.



  1. Hoe een afbeelding uit de database weer te geven met behulp van php

  2. Wat is de dubbele tabel in Oracle?

  3. Postgresql Huidige tijdstempel op Update

  4. Black-outs met EMCLI